Abstract :
This paper proposes a method to prolong the lifetime of event-driven wireless video sensor networks. The proposed method provides the operating point of each node by firstly selecting the route to the sink node in an energy-aware fashion. Then it finds the lifetime-maximal encoding bit-rate utilizing the event statistics and the analytic power consumption models of major functional blocks in the target video sensor node, i.e., video encoder and wireless transceiver. Furthermore, it additionally controls the encoding frame-rate to balance the lifetime of each node within the selected route when the distribution of event occurrence rate is significantly unbalanced. Experimental results show that the proposed algorithm extends the lifetime of the network by 183.53% on average compared with a conventional bit-rate allocation method.
